## Runbook: Scanbridge barcode integration

If scans stop flowing to Cartonix, check the Scanbridge daemon first: `systemctl status scanbridge`. Restart clears most stalls. If 401s appear in the log, the Cartonix service token has rotated; fetch the current one from the vault and restart. Queue depth over 10k means the decoder pool is wedged — bounce `scandec` workers. For quick manual testing against the Cartonix internal API, use the key below.

API key for bageg-kajef: vxb2-ss

Resizr CLI onboarding. Install via the Harwick package mirror. Core commands: resizr batch for bulk jobs, resizr probe to check dimensions. On-call concern: stuck batch jobs usually mean a bad storage credential. The CLI reads its config from .env in the working directory. Before running any batch command, ensure the storage credential line below is present.

secret setting of fawig-tawip: RELAY_SECRET3=e04

Handover note — night shift. Locker assignments in the Ashgrove Works changing rooms were reshuffled on Tuesday. Night crew now have lockers 40 through 58, left-hand bank; day shift keeps the right. Dmitra cleared out the broken ones, so everything listed should work. Remind anyone still using locker 12 to move their kit by Friday. The changing room door now locks after 21:00 — entry is via the keypad code below.

turnstile pass: bdg-LC-6

**Q: A user-supplied formula escaped the Fenwick sandbox — what do I do?**

Kill the evaluator pod immediately and flag the workbook in the Tallgrass triage queue. The sandbox auto-rebuilds from a clean image within two minutes; formulas re-run in strict mode afterward. If the rebuild stalls because the policy vault is sealed, unlock it with the recovery passphrase below.

recovery phrase for fajeg-kawep: druix-gorius-briax-ulaeth-fraox-lammir-pelox-jormir-pelwyn-julir